finds the value of x and Y.
2x+3y=5
X-2y=-1​

Answer:

x=1

y=1

Step-by-step explanation:

2x+3y=5.........eq1

x-2y=-1........eq2

therefore: x=-1+2y

Subt. eq 3 into eq2

2x+3y=5

2(-1+2y) +3y=5

-2+4y+3y=5

7y=5+2

7y/7=7/7

y=1

therefore: Subt. y=1 into eq2

x-2y=-1

x-2(1)=-1

x-2=-1

x=-1+2

x=1
